Fall football camps are expected to undergo major changes, with a 50 percent reduction in full-pad practices and abolishment of collision exercises, such as the famed Oklahoma drill, according to Sports Illustrated. USC has started some spring practices this month with the Oklahoma drill in an effort to make practices more intense.
